Example 1: Interactive GRD processing with timeseries

This example is run with the follwing argument.txt parameters:

### DOWNLOAD PARAMETERS ###
# Add the full path to your ASF credentials file. The file should be a .txt with one row, with structure : username<tab>password .
pathToClient    /users/kristofe/access/asf_client.txt
start   2021-01-01
end 2021-01-10

# Preferred season, eg: 15,200. If not desired, set to none.
season  none

# This is often best set at IW.
beamMode    IW

# Depending on what you want, both ASCENDING and DESCENDING work.
flightDirection ASCENDING

# VV,VV+VH is valid in Finland.
polarization    VV,VV+VH

# GRD_HD for Ground Range detected, SLC for complex and polSAR images.
processingLevel GRD_HD

# Amount of simultaneous downloads. 8 is good.
processes   8



### PROCESSING PARAMETERS ###

# You can use one of three preset processing pipelines: GRD, SLC, polSAR.
# Alternatively, you can set it at False, and define the processing parameters yourself.
# If you're not sure what yor identifier column is, just run the process with some name, and the columns will be printed.

process GRD
identifierColumn    PLOHKO

#########

# NOTE: slcSplit and slcDeburst only apply for SLC images.
# Example processing pipelines:
# GRD: applyOrbitFile, thermalNoiseRemoval, calibration, speckleFiltering, terrainCorrection, linearToDb.
# SLC: slcSplit, applyOrbitFile, calibration, slcDeburst, speckleFiltering, terrainCorrection.

# If reflector is enabled, the code finds a brightest spot in the image and calculates timeseries on that one spot.
reflector   False
downloadWeather False

Then, navigate to sarp/scripts/ and call the script from CLI:

bash run_interactive.sh -s /path/to/shapefile/folder/example_target.gpkg -r /path/to/results/folder/example -b -p
